Try to use a touch of black in your decor🕯️
Adding a touch of black to your home decor can instantly elevate the style quotient of any room. Having experimented with this approach in my own living spaces, I’ve found that black works wonders as an accent color because it creates depth and contrast without being overpowering. For example, integrating black picture frames, candle holders, or small decorative objects brings a sophisticated edge without darkening the space. One key tip is balancing black with lighter tones such as cream, beige, or soft pastels. This contrast helps black stand out as a deliberate design choice rather than feeling heavy or gloomy. Using black in textiles like throw pillows or rugs also adds texture and visual interest. Lighting plays a crucial role when including black accents. A well-placed candle or lamp with a black base can create cozy and inviting corners. In my experience, incorporating matte black finishes in metallic fixtures or furniture legs is another subtle way to blend black elegantly. Ultimately, the best approach is moderation—using black sparingly as a unifying accent that ties different elements in your room together. Whether it’s a small candle, a black trim on cushions, or a decorative vase, these touches of black bring sophistication and timeless style to your home decor.
